Q1: Why is PCB panel size important?
A: Panel size affects manufacturing efficiency, material costs, and the number of individual PCBs that can be produced per panel.
Q2: What units should I use?
A: The calculator uses meters, but you can convert from millimeters by dividing by 1000 (1m = 1000mm).
Q3: Does this account for panel utilization?
A: No, this calculates total panel area. For utilization efficiency, divide by the area of individual PCBs.
Q4: How does panel size affect manufacturing?
A: Larger panels may reduce costs per unit but require equipment capable of handling the size.
Q5: Should I include routing tabs in measurements?
A: Yes, measure the full panel dimensions including any routing or breakout tabs needed for manufacturing.
